There was another article in the paper this morning about Katie's funeral--they were exploring the different ways people send off their loved ones. First of all, no one ever referred to her funeral as a funeral--we called it a 'Celebration of Life'. That's what it was, a celebration of the joy we all had in knowing this girl. At the end of the service, we all went outside and released hundreds of butterflies. What a sight that was!
There was a young girl standing near me. These butterflies, some of them, were dazed from having been shut up in boxes for the duration of the service. They didn't fly right up like the others. They just lay on the pavement, feebly flapping their wings.
"Mama, I think they're dead," this girl whispered to her mother. "Some of them aren't moving at all."
Her mom leaned down. "I don't think they're dead. I think they're just----stunned."
The girl knelt down, nudged one of the butterflies closest to her with her finger, prodding. I watched the butterfly take a little skip-hop, and then soar up, up, and away. The girls face was an expression of awe.
Jesus is like this. He takes his finger and prods us along, trying to nudge us in the right direction. If we listen, we become blessed by knowing Him. Like those butterflies, we soar to new heights, maybe a little stunned from the blows we have been dealt, yet finally free. Free to fly, never to be shackled by the chains of sin again. Free to be ourselves.
Free to live.
Thank you, Jesus, for setting us free. To be free in You is to be free indeed.
